Writing Opportunities with The Value Examiner—First Quarter 2020

NACVA Association News

Dan Shiffrin

Writing Opportunities with The Value Examiner

Dan Shiffrin, JD
Editor

The editorial staff of The Value Examiner (TVE) invites NACVA members to submit articles for consideration for publication. TVE is an independent, professional development journal dedicated to the exploration of value and its ramifications for consultants. It is the singular source of timely, technical, in-depth articles written by practitioners and academics at the top of their respective fields, and a 10-time winner of the prestigious APEX® Award for Publication Excellence.

Publishing an article in TVE is a great way to build your reputation as an authority in the field, demonstrate your expertise to colleagues and clients, and spark a dialogue on issues of critical importance to the profession. Plus, it allows you to earn CPE credits for your contribution; distribute reprints of your article to clients, prospects, and referral sources; and publish a PDF version of your article on your website or electronic newsletter.

We welcome timely, insightful articles on issues that affect:
  • The valuation of businesses, business interests, debt and equity securities, intellectual property, and other assets,
  • The quantification of lost profits and other economic damages,
  • Forensic accounting and fraud risk management services, and
  • Practice management and development for consulting services.
Feature articles on technical valuation and forensic accounting topics are subject to a double-blind peer review process, lending additional credibility to your contribution.

How to Submit an Article
To submit an article to TVE, visit https://www.nacva.com/tveauthors and click on the “Submit via Scholastica” button. Scholastica is a comprehensive academic and professional journal management platform that helps authors, editors, and reviewers efficiently track submissions, automate administrative tasks, and coordinate communications throughout the review process. Our Scholastica landing page includes a list of potential topics, as well as detailed editorial and submission guidelines.
